The $222M Short: One Whale’s Bet on Bitcoin and Ethereum’s Collapse

AlexPanda
Scanning the mempool for ghosts in the machine. A dormant address on Binance — cold for 31 days — suddenly flickers to life. It deposits 222 million dollars worth of collateral, opens a short on Bitcoin at 4x leverage, and another on Ethereum at 6x. The cumulative unrealized profit? A mere $401,000. That’s the delta. The market hasn’t moved. Yet. Here’s the context. We’re in a bear market — survival over gains. Bitcoin hangs around $70,000, Ethereum near $2,250. The macro backdrop is fragile: rate cuts delayed, institutional flows cooling, and altcoins bleeding liquidity. In this environment, a single large short can act as a gravity well — pulling sentiment down, but not necessarily price. The whale’s BTC entry price is $69,826.87; ETH at $2,254.74. These are the lines in the sand. But why now? Why after a month of silence? Let’s decompose the order flow. The whale used 4x leverage on BTC. That means liquidation kicks in roughly 25% above entry — around $87,283. For ETH, 6x leverage implies a ~16.7% move to liquidation, near $2,630. The current floating profit of $401k is tiny against the $222M notional. This tells me the whale opened the position near the top of a recent range, and the market has not yet followed. The real question is: who is on the other side? Retail longs? Smart money hedging? The answer lies in the funding rate. If funding is negative (short pays long), then the majority of the market is leaning long, and this whale is providing liquidity. If funding is positive, the crowd is short, and this whale is a trend follower. I checked the data — funding on Binance for BTC perpetuals is slightly negative, meaning shorts are paying longs. This whale is not alone; there’s a subtle net short bias. But the open interest hasn’t spiked. This is a concentrated bet, not a flood. Now the contrarian angle. The obvious narrative: “Whale shorts → market will dump.” But that’s retail thinking. The smart money sees this as a potential squeeze trigger. Why? Because the whale’s entry prices are psychological anchors. If BTC rallies above $69,827, the whale’s short becomes underwater, and the leverage forces them to either add margin or close. That buying pressure could cascade. Furthermore, the whale’s floating profit is negligible — they haven’t won yet. The real alpha is in the opposite direction: if the market holds above these levels, expect a short squeeze. The whale’s own risk parameters are the key. They’re using moderate leverage (4x, 6x), not the suicidal 50x. This suggests a professional — perhaps a hedge fund hedging a long book, or a sophisticated trader playing the volatility surface. The fact that they’re on Binance, not a derivatives exchange, hints at a desire for liquidity over anonymity. Every bug is a bounty waiting for the right eyes. The bug here is the market’s overreaction to a single whale. The bounty is the squeeze. Takeaway: Watch the $69,827 and $2,255 levels. If BTC breaks above $70,000 with volume, the short gets squeezed. If it fails, the whale becomes the new resistance. Either way, the volatility is the only friend we have — and it’s about to knock.
